About This Group of Stocks

1

Our Expert Thinking

The UK represents the world's sixth-largest economy with London as a leading financial hub. These stocks offer a strategic mix of defensive and cyclical investments across diverse sectors like pharmaceuticals, energy, finance, and consumer goods, providing both stability and growth potential.

2

What You Need to Know

This collection features multinational corporations with global presence and influence, underpinned by the UK's strong regulatory framework. Many of these companies offer consistent dividends and represent traditional strength combined with innovative approaches to changing markets.

3

Why These Stocks

These companies were selected for their market leadership, proven resilience, and international reach. From pharmaceutical giant AstraZeneca to energy leaders Shell and BP, these stocks represent Britain's economic strength while offering exposure to various sectors of the global economy.

Why You'll Want to Watch These Stocks

🌍

Global Influence

These UK giants have worldwide reach and operations. Companies like HSBC, Shell, and AstraZeneca are household names globally, letting you tap into international markets through British expertise.

💷

Dividend Powerhouses

Many British companies have long histories of paying consistent dividends. Stocks like British American Tobacco and Diageo are known for rewarding shareholders with regular income alongside potential growth.

🏆

Fortune 500 Prestige

The UK is home to 17 companies on the Fortune Global 500 list. Investing in these market leaders means owning a piece of businesses that shape entire industries and economies worldwide.
